Output 877260bfb81221fe3d5bd497b212cc3523b1615ffde30e26a46548e8fa8ce878:2

value
419560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dfee7a88a91f06b3be96452d97a9a1007d6b077b OP_EQUAL
address
3N74J7GW2qH2RdbX8asEMMbM1XPk1RDFLR
transaction
877260bfb81221fe3d5bd497b212cc3523b1615ffde30e26a46548e8fa8ce878
spent
true